Chocolate drinks can be categorized into multiple food groups, depending on their composition and ingredients. Generally, they primarily belong to the following three basic food groups: Dairy Group: Chocolate milk or hot chocolate made with milk is a classic example of a chocolate drink that falls under the dairy group. Milk is a primary ingredient, providing calcium and other essential nutrients. Sweets and Sugary Treats: Many chocolate drinks, especially those with added sugars and flavorings, can be classified as part of the sweets and sugary treats group. This includes sweetened cocoa or chocolate-flavored drinks. Beverages: Chocolate drinks, especially those that are made with water or a milk substitute (rather than actual dairy milk), can be considered part of the beverage group. This group encompasses various liquid refreshments, including non-alcoholic options like chocolate beverages. It's important to note that the specific categorization may vary based on the ingredients and preparation method of the chocolate drink. Some may be more nutritionally aligned with the dairy group, while others may be closer to sugary treats or beverages, depending on their composition.
